Downey Arts Coalition seeking artists for Dia de los Muertos festival exhibits

Artwork at the 2024 Dia de los Muertos Art Festival in Downey. (Photo courtesy City of Downey)

DOWNEY – The Downey Arts Coalition is inviting local artists and students to submit artwork for the upcoming Ofrendas Art Exhibit and Student Art Exhibit, both part of the 12th Annual Downey Día De Los Muertos Art Festival on Sunday, Nov. 2, from 11 a.m. to 8 p.m. at the Downey Civic Center and Theatre.

Artists of all ages and experience levels are encouraged to participate. Artwork should reflect the theme of Día de los Muertos or Mexican/Latino culture. All media and sizes are welcome, and pieces must be self-contained. A $5 donation per entry is requested for general submissions.

Artwork submissions can be sent to Andrew Hernandez at andrewh@downeyarts.org, while student art submissions should be sent to Liz Moran at Liz.dac2025@gmail.com. The deadline for submissions is Tuesday, Oct. 28.

Schools are encouraged to participate in the student exhibit, which includes a special incentive: schools that submit 30 or more entries will receive 10 raffle tickets for a chance to win a large basket of art supplies, plus one extra ticket for each additional submission. The winning school will be announced during the festival at 5 p.m. on Nov. 2.

The Ofrendas exhibits are presented by the Downey Arts Coalition, in partnership with the Downey Theatre and the Downey Día de los Muertos Committee, as part of one of the city’s most colorful and popular annual cultural celebrations.
